Sociology is the 20th most popular major in the country with 37,747 degrees awarded in 2019-2020.

Across Nebraska, there were 131 sociology graduates with average earnings and debt of $0 and $0 respectively. At the bachelor’s degree level specifically, there were 123 sociology graduates with average earnings and debt of $40,068 and $24,613 respectively.

Out of the 6 schools in the Best Value Sociology Schools for a Bachelor’s in Nebraska For Those Getting Aid that were part of this year’s ranking, University of Nebraska at Omaha landed the #1 spot on the list. University of Nebraska at Omaha is a fairly large public school situated in Omaha, Nebraska. It awarded 34 bachelors’s sociology degrees in 2019-2020.

UNOMAHA did well in our major quality rankings, too. It placed #4 on our “Best Sociology Bachelor’s Degree Schools in Nebraska” list. The estimated yearly cost for UNOMAHA is $14,040 for nebraska bachelor’s degree sociology students with aid.

You’ll be in good company if you decide to attend University of Nebraska - Lincoln. It ranked #2 on our 2022 Best Value Sociology Schools for a Bachelor’s in Nebraska For Those Getting Aid list. University of Nebraska - Lincoln is a large school located in Lincoln, Nebraska that handed out 48 bachelors’s sociology degrees in 2019-2020.

As a testament to the quality of education offered at UNL, the school also landed the #2 spot in our “Best Sociology Bachelor’s Degree Schools in Nebraska” ranking. The estimated yearly cost for University of Nebraska - Lincoln is $17,208 for Nebraska Bachelor’s Degree Sociology students with aid.

Students who start out at the school are likely to stick around. The freshman retention rate is 85%. The school has an impressive student loan default rate. It’s only 4.2%, which is much lower than the national rate of 10.1%.

Hastings College

Hastings, Nebraska
#3 in overall quality

You’ll be in good company if you decide to attend Hastings College. It ranked #3 on our 2022 Best Value Sociology Schools for a Bachelor’s in Nebraska For Those Getting Aid list. Hastings is a small private not-for-profit school situated in Hastings, Nebraska. It awarded 9 bachelors’s sociology degrees in 2019-2020.

Hastings also made our “Best Sociology Bachelor’s Degree Schools in Nebraska” list, coming in at #3. The yearly cost to attend Hastings is $21,670 for nebraska bachelor’s degree sociology students with aid.

Doane University

Crete, Nebraska
#5 in overall quality

Out of the 6 schools in the Best Value Sociology Schools for a Bachelor’s in Nebraska For Those Getting Aid that were part of this year’s ranking, Doane University landed the #4 spot on the list. Doane University is located in Crete, Nebraska and, has a small student population. In 2019-2020, this school awarded 9 bachelors’s sociology degrees to qualified students.

Doane Crete did well in our major quality rankings, too. It placed #5 on our “Best Sociology Bachelor’s Degree Schools in Nebraska” list. The yearly cost to attend Doane Crete is $26,507 for Nebraska Bachelor’s Degree Sociology students with aid.

Bellevue University

Bellevue, Nebraska
#6 in overall quality

Out of the 6 schools in the Best Value Sociology Schools for a Bachelor’s in Nebraska For Those Getting Aid that were part of this year’s ranking, Bellevue University landed the #5 spot on the list. Bellevue University is located in Bellevue, Nebraska and, has a fairly large student population. In 2019-2020, this school awarded 1 bachelors’s sociology degrees to qualified students.

As a testament to the quality of education offered at Bellevue University, the school also landed the #6 spot in our “Best Sociology Bachelor’s Degree Schools in Nebraska” ranking. The estimated yearly cost for Bellevue University is $15,616 for Nebraska Bachelor’s Degree Sociology students with aid.

Creighton University

Omaha, Nebraska
#1 in overall quality

Creighton University came in at #6 in this year’s edition of the Best Value Sociology Schools for a Bachelor’s in Nebraska For Those Getting Aid ranking. Located in Omaha, Nebraska, this medium-sized private not-for-profit school handed out 9 diplomas to qualified bachelors’s sociology students in 2019-2020.

Creighton did well in our major quality rankings, too. It placed #1 on our “Best Sociology Bachelor’s Degree Schools in Nebraska” list. The yearly cost to attend Creighton is $31,400 for nebraska bachelor’s degree sociology students with aid.

With a freshman retention rate of 92%, the school does an excellent job of retaining its students. The school has an impressive student loan default rate. It’s only 1.7%, which is much lower than the national rate of 10.1%.
